Update Multiple Column with Single Command with Join between Two tables.
This is our command where we are trying to update a table's two columns by pulling values from another table after joining. This query takes too much time to execute. Any suggestions ?
UPDATE raw_alc_rmfscombinednew
SET (BSC, CELL_NAME) =
SELECT distinct raw_alc_R110combinednew.BSC, raw_alc_R110combinednew.CELL_NAME
FROM raw_alc_R110Combinednew
WHERE
raw_alc_R110Combinednew.OMC_ID = raw_alc_rmfscombinednew.OMC_ID
AND raw_alc_R110Combinednew.CELL_CI = raw_alc_rmfscombinednew.CI
AND RAW_ALC_R110COMBINEDNEW.START_TIME = RAW_ALC_RMFSCOMBINEDNEW.START_TIME
Results of Last execution:
Elapsed Time (sec) 4,476.56
CPU Time (sec) 4,471.88
Wait Time (sec) 4.68
Executions that Fetched all Rows (%) 100.00
Average Persistent Mem (KB) 32.43
Average Runtime Mem (KB) 31.59
--------------------------------------------------------------Your update requires a full execution of the subquery for each row in the destination table (raw_alc_rmfscombinednew). Try rewriting as a MERGE. Tons faster.
MERGE INTO raw_alc_rmfscombinednew D
USING ( SELECT distinct
BSC,
CELL_NAME
START_TIME
FROM raw_alc_R110Combinednew ) S
ON ( S.OMC_ID = D.OMC_ID
AND S.CELL_CI = D.CI
AND S.START_TIME = D.START_TIME )
WHEN MATCHED THEN
UPDATE
SET D.BSC = S.BSC,
D.CELL_NAME = S.CELL_NAME -

How to provide joins between oracle tables and sql server tables
Hi,
I have a requirement that i need to generate a report form two different data base. i.e Oracle and Sql Server.
how to provide joins between oracle tables and sql server tables ? Any help on this
Regards,
Malliuser10675696 wrote:
I have a requirement that i need to generate a report form two different data base. i.e Oracle and Sql Server. Bad idea most times. Heterogeneous joins do not exactly scale and performance can be severely degraded by network speed and b/w availability. And there is nothing you can do in the application and database layers to address performance issue at the network level in this case - your code's performance is simply at the mercy of network performance. With a single glaring fact - network performance is continually degrading. All the time. Always. Until it is upgraded. When the performance degradation starts all over again.
If the tables are not small (few 1000 rows each) and row volumes static, I would not consider doing a heterogeneous join. Instead I would rather go for a materialised view on the Oracle side, use a proper table and index structure, and do a local database join. -

How to find the structural difference between two tables
Hi all,
How to find the structural difference between two tables .
Oracle Database 11g Enterprise Edition Release 11.1.0.7.0 - Production
PL/SQL Release 11.1.0.7.0 - Production
CORE 11.1.0.7.0 Production
TNS for 32-bit Windows: Version 11.1.0.7.0 - Production
NLSRTL Version 11.1.0.7.0 - Production
Thanks,
P Prakashyou could try something similar to this, for each table pair that you want to compare:
SELECT 'TABLE_A has these columns that are not in TABLE_B', DIFF.*
FROM (
SELECT COLUMN_NAME, DATA_TYPE, DATA_LENGTH
FROM all_tab_columns
WHERE table_name = 'TABLE_A'
MINUS
SELECT COLUMN_NAME, DATA_TYPE, DATA_LENGTH
FROM all_tab_columns
WHERE table_name = 'TABLE_B'
) DIFF
UNION
SELECT 'TABLE_B has these columns that are not in TABLE_A', DIFF.*
FROM (
SELECT COLUMN_NAME, DATA_TYPE, DATA_LENGTH
FROM all_tab_columns
WHERE table_name = 'TABLE_B'
MINUS
SELECT COLUMN_NAME, DATA_TYPE, DATA_LENGTH
FROM all_tab_columns
WHERE table_name = 'TABLE_A'
) DIFF;that's assuming, column_name, data_type and data_length are all you want to compare on. -

How to build "Greater/less or Equal" relationships between two tables?
Hi,
Is there any straightforward approachs to realize the following kind of relationships between two tables?
Table1.process_end_date >= Table2.work_start_date and
Table1.process_end_date <= Table2.work_end_date
BTW, there's no common columns for these two tables to do simple joins (inner, outter...).
Thanks.
Regards,
QilongSure.
Table.SelectRows filters a given table (in this case Table2) based on a function provided as the second argument.
(table2Row) => is the start of our filter function. It defines a function that takes one argument, called table2Row. Each row of Table2 will be passed to this function. If the function returns true, the row will be kept. If the function returns false,
the row will be filtered out.
The right hand side of the => is the filter expression. Because we're adding the custom column to Table1, we can reference a field in the current row of Table1 using square brackets (e.g. [process_end_date]). To reference the fields in the current row
of Table2, we have to index into the table2Row variable passed to our function (e.g. table2Row[work_start_date]).
Hope that helps.
